What can electric forces cause between two objects .​

Physics
1 answer:
Rama09 [41]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Hope this helps :)

Explanation:

In electrostatics, the electrical force between two charged objects is inversely related to the distance of separation between the two objects. Increasing the separation distance between objects decreases the force of attraction or repulsion between the objects.
